What they argued

European strategy on research and technology infrastructuresfiled 22 May 2025source

We agree with the identified problems and needs. However, the approach of tackling issues specific to research infrastructures (RIs) and technology infrastructures (TIs) respectively might not be the most suitable. There is no one-size-fits-all when it comes to RIs and TIs, as each one of them is built in a different manner, addressing the specific needs of the communities they serve.

Ocean Observationfiled 18 Nov 2020source

The European Marine Biological Resource Centre (EMBRC-ERIC) welcomes the European Commissions initiative to organise and coordinate marine observation efforts in Europe. The landscape is currently complex and many observation efforts are under-funded and unsustainable. The lack of cross-border collaboration makes data sharing and sampling approaches difficult and inefficient.
